国产成人AV无码一二三区,少女1到100集,国产精品久久久久精品综合紧,巜公妇之诱感肉欲HD在线播放

文章 > Python基础教程 > python怎么循环嵌套

python怎么循环嵌套

头像

爱喝马黛茶的安东尼

2019-12-31 11:13:133681浏览 · 0收藏 · 0评论

嵌套循环:

概念:循环中再定义循环,称为嵌套循环;

【注意】嵌套循环可能有多层,但是一般我们实际开发最多两层就可以搞定了(99%的情况)

格式:

1、while中套while常用

2、while中套for in

3、for in中套while

4、for in中套for in更常用

演示for in...for in:

格式如下:

for i in 容器对象:
语句块1
for j in 容器对象:
语句块2

执行流程:

r1 = range(1,3)
r2 = range(1,3)
for i in r1:
print('我是外层循环...')
for j in r1:
print('我是内层循环...')
print("i=%d,j=%d" %(i,j))

先执行外层循环,将r1中的1给到i,然后执行外层循环体,

打印完'我是外层循环...',遇到了内层循环,执行它,将r2中的1给到j,然后执行内层循环体,

打印完'我是内层循环...',再打印i=1,j=1,意味着内层循环的第一次结束了,

进行第二次,...(i=1,j=2),内层循环结束了,外层循环开始迭代,将r1中的2给到i,以此类推...

总结:

(1)外层循环执行一次,内层循环全部执行一遍。

(2)如果外层循环需要执行m次,内层循环需要执行n次,嵌套循环一共会执行m*n次。

案例一:

#演示嵌套循环的使用:
r1=range(1,3)
r2=range(1,3)
for i in r1:
    print('我是外层循环...')
    for j in r2:
        print('我是内层循环...')
        print('i=%d,j=%d' %(i,j))

案例二:

使用嵌套循环打印各种图形:

图形一:

*****

*****

*****

*****

*****

for i in range(1,6): #外层循环控制行数
    for j in range(1,6): #内层循环控制每一行打印的次数
        print('*',end='')
    #此处的print()的作用仅仅是为了换行
    print()

图形二:

*

**

***

****

*****

for i in range(1,6):
    for j in range(1,i+1):
        print('*',end='')
    # 此处的print()的作用仅仅是为了换行
    print()

python学习网,免费的在线学习python平台,欢迎关注!

关注

关注公众号,随时随地在线学习

本教程部分素材来源于网络,版权问题联系站长!

三妻四妾双女免费观看完整版| 土豆网| 《魅魔妈妈》第1季动漫| 大龟慢慢挺进女友闺蜜的小说| 成品网站1688在线应用评价| 退休后日大女儿的隐喻和含义| 日韩大片PPT免费PPT| 小妈妈2免费观看完整电视剧| 舌吻湿吻| 高三妈妈用性缓解孩子压力| 《喂奶人妻厨房HD》| 小峡子的味道4| 公憩止痒小说原著叫什么名字 | 俄罗斯电影| 暴躁少女CSGO高清观看方法| 把老婆闺蜜干了俩次| 小雨和公做爰22章| 《交换做爰》在线观看| 妈妈你真棒里面的插曲叫什么| 自己怎么玩隐私位置游戏| 美国式禁忌3乱偷| 《交换做爰》在线观看| 武松叼着潘金莲奶头的是谁扮演的 | 玉茎入玉门的正确方法图片| 我被5个男人躁一夜不收我怎么办| 蜜桃免费观看电视剧高清完整版| 前女友结婚了补一炮| 久久精品亚洲AV无码洋洋| 校花被房东C得合不拢腿H男男| 成全高清免费完整观看| 国精产品一品二品国精HTC| 《军妓肉体》在线观看| 白发魔女传| 王叔我老公还在客厅呢什么小说| 朝国年经的继3| 《互换人妻HD中字》| 《交换做爰》在线观看| 妻子的肉体偿还》5| 新婚夜被强伦无删减版| 妈妈在家穿超薄内裤的注意事项| 初尝少妇王老师的第一次在线观看